Functions Oven functions, also referred as cooking settings or cooking modes offer a variety of oven settings that are pre-programmed to meet a variety of cooking recipes and requirements. These features control the operation of heating elements and the fan in the oven, allowing for more precise and reliable results. Most ovens are what's known as “fan assisted” which means at the same time as the oven element heats up, there is an air conditioner that circulates hot air throughout the oven cavity to aid in cooking food. Cheap single ovens reduces the preheating time and ensures that the food is cooked evenly. In an oven, there are usually two fans: one that circulates hot air to cook and another fan that cools the oven. The cooling fan is controlled by a thermal switch. It is turned on automatically when the thermostat knob isn't turned off. Functionality for Convenience Ovens are equipped with many features that make it easier to use them, such as the defrost function that uses low temperatures to thaw frozen food without cooking it. This speeds up the defrosting and prevents food from drying out or becoming partially cooked. The reheating mode is also beneficial as it employs a gentle heat to reheat food items, allowing them to retain their flavour and texture. A child lock can be used to secure the control panel to block children from altering the settings or accessing it. A minute minder is another useful function that is able to be used in addition of the cooking functions. It shuts off the oven after an amount of time has passed. This helps you avoid omitting to shut off the oven. A multi-function oven is perfect for those who cook different dishes regularly. A fan oven that has a roast function enables you to cook a variety of meats and vegetables on a variety of racks simultaneously which makes it ideal for Sunday lunches and family meals. You can also utilize the grill and bake function to create a golden crust for cakes, casseroles and potatoes. Energy Efficiency Ovens are relatively low-energy appliances compared to other appliances in the home such as air conditioners and refrigerators. However the type of oven and cooking method used influence energy costs. Luckily, the majority of newest single ovens are designed to be more energy efficient than previous models. This reduces energy consumption which can lower your energy bill. The main difference between fan and conventional ovens is that a conventional oven uses only one heating element while a 'fan oven' has both a heating component as well as a blower to circulate hot aer around the food. Using a fan means that you can cook at lower temperatures, which also reduces energy use. Additionally, a fan can reduce baking time. There are several aspects that affect the overall energy consumption of an oven, including the nature of the food you cook and the temperature setting and how long you cook it for. The cooking process itself may also affect the amount of electricity it uses, as will heating the oven prior to using it. In order to make the most of your oven's energy efficiency, make sure to turn it off after you've finished cooking and keep track of the amount of energy you use. Smart meters will provide you with exact information on the amount of electricity your appliances cost. You can also look into different cooking methods that consume less energy. On the control panel of traditional ovens, you might see an alternate icon or a no fan icon. You should examine the wiring of the old unit prior to hiring an electrician. If the older one plugs in directly to a power socket, it will probably be a breeze for a professional electrician to wire it into your wiring system. If the older oven is hard-wired to your circuit breaker, or switchbox it is more difficult. If the new model has higher in watts than the previous one, you'll need to ensure that your circuit breakers are able to handle the extra voltage. It is also important to ensure that the cables you use are of sufficient size. The cost of installation will also differ depending on the location of your kitchen in your home. A freestanding unit that is easily moved from room to room will cost less than a wall mounted unit that requires cutting into cabinetry or a counter to put in. It is important to take into account any additional costs if you want to install or run gas or electricity lines, or ventilation ductwork. If you are replacing an appliance that is already installed, a basic electric oven installation shouldn't cost more than $70 to $155. The addition of a new outlet in the kitchen will increase the cost by about $200, and installing a vent hood will add about $300.
